Identifying mold starts with visual inspection and environmental awareness. First, look for visible signs: black, green, or white spots on walls, ceilings, or damp areas like bathrooms and basements. Pay special attention to corners, under sinks, and around plumbing fixtures. Next, use your sense of smell—mold often has a damp, earthy odor. If moisture lingers, especially after leaks, mold is likely present. For accurate results, check humidity levels; mold thrives above 60%. Use a moisture meter to measure dampness behind walls or under flooring. If suspicious areas are hard to reach or widespread, hire a certified mold inspector for air and surface testing.

Begin with a thorough visual scan using a flashlight to uncover hidden patches. Document findings with photos and note moisture sources. Next, conduct a simple DIY test: mix equal parts water and dish soap, wipe suspected areas, and check for discoloration within 10 minutes. For non-porous surfaces, a black light can highlight mold under UV light, as it often fluoresces. If mold covers more than 10 square feet or appears behind walls, professional assessment is critical. Advanced tools like infrared cameras and lab analysis offer precision but require expert use.

Once mold is confirmed, immediate action is essential. Improve ventilation, fix leaks, and use dehumidifiers to maintain indoor humidity below 60%. Clean affected areas with a vinegar or hydrogen peroxide solution; avoid bleach, which can spread spores. For severe infestations, professional remediation ensures complete removal and prevents regrowth. Regular home inspections—especially in damp zones—help catch mold early, protecting your health and home value.
